## Env Vars for StockHopper

Welcome aboard! StockHopper (our vending-machine restock planner) reads everything from `.env.local`. Most vars are self-explanatory: `ROUTE_DEPOT` sets the home warehouse, `MAX_CART_WEIGHT` caps trolley loads. Copy the sample file, tweak the depot for your region, and you're set. The planner API credential goes on the very next line.

secret setting of tajof-bahif: COURIER_KEY3=65d

## Break-Glass Access — ResetFlow Revamp

The Quillard password reset revamp removes the legacy SMS fallback. Review scope: token TTL drops to 10 minutes, and reset links are single-use via the Marwick cache. If the cache is down, on-call uses break-glass mode, which bypasses rate limits but logs to the Tindale audit stream. Verify the bypass path cannot be triggered without an incident flag. To unlock break-glass mode in staging, enter the recovery passphrase below.

vault phrase of kaduf-baweg = norael-julox-raleth-wenok-eliir-ulamir-ulair-norwyn-rusion

Q2 Planning Note — Sales Leads, Morrow & Vale

Pilot with the Greencastle Stores chain confirmed: twelve sites, starting April, focused on the Fernlight product range. Success metrics: sell-through above 40% and restock frequency. Dedicated support rota to be agreed by month-end. Do not discuss externally. Broader intent behind the pilot follows below.

board note of kadug-tawig: Only 5 of the 100 pilot accounts renewed Oliath, so a churn review is set for April 15.